Comprehending Misted Windows


Misting takes place when moisture establishes in between the panes of double or triple glazing. This typically suggests that the window system has actually lost its seal, permitting air and humidity to go into the space between the glass. 2. Window Defogging Services

Professional window defogging services can eliminate condensation without needing to change the whole window system. Specialists utilize specific devices to safely eliminate moisture and bring back clarity.

3. Seal Replacement

If the window is still in great condition but the seal has actually failed, changing the seal is a choice. repairmywindowsanddoors can eliminate the old seal, tidy the glass, and install a brand-new, durable seal.

4. Complete Window Replacement

In cases where the window is extensively harmed or the frames are deteriorated, a total window replacement might be needed. This option tends to be the most pricey however ensures that the problem is totally fixed.

Cost Comparison Table

Repair Option

Average Cost (GBP)

Effectiveness

Life-span

Do it yourself Repair

₤ 20 – ₤ 100

Momentary

6 months – 1 year

Window Defogging Services

₤ 50 – ₤ 150

Moderate

1 – 3 years

Seal Replacement

₤ 100 – ₤ 300

High

5 – 10 years

Full Window Replacement

₤ 300 – ₤ 1,500+

Very high

20 – 30 years

FAQs


Q1: Can I repair misted windows myself?

Yes, there are DIY techniques to repair misted windows, though they might not be long-term solutions. Hiring a professional is usually more reliable.

Q2: How long does it take to get misted windows repaired?

The timeline depends on the repair method selected. Do it yourself techniques can be finished in a couple of hours, while professional repairs can take one to numerous days depending on the sash.

Q3: Why do brand-new windows mist up?

New windows can mist up due to inappropriate setup or manufacturing problems. It's necessary to guarantee quality assurance throughout installation.

Q4: Will misted windows affect my heating expense?

Yes, misted windows can result in thermal inefficiencies, triggering your heating expense to increase as your heater works harder to preserve comfortable temperature levels.
